Gundi Jahangir Ghat is a rural settlement in Sonawari, Bandipore, Jammu & Kashmir. It has a population of 937 in about 128 households (avg size: 7.32). Approximate literacy: 21.02%.
| Population (Total) | 937 |
| Male | 510 |
| Female | 427 |
| Children (0–6 years) | 193 |
| Households | 128 |
| Literate persons | 197 |
| Illiterate persons | 740 |
| Total workers | 358 |
| Sex ratio (♀ per 1000 ♂) | 837 |
| Literacy (approx.) | 21.02% |
| SC population | 0 |
| ST population | 1 |
